COMP1549

Description:

The coursework project aims to implement a networked distributed system for group-based client-server communication, adhering to specific requirements. The system can be operated either automatically or manually, providing flexibility in its usage.

Key Features:

  1. Client-Server Communication: Clients connect to the server and exchange messages within a group.
  2. Dynamic Coordinator Assignment: The first member to join becomes the coordinator, and subsequent members are informed about the current coordinator.
  3. State Maintenance: The coordinator periodically checks the state of active group members, ensuring smooth communication.
  4. Message Broadcasting: Members can send private or broadcast messages to other group members through the server.
  5. Graceful Exiting: Members can leave the group at any time, and if the coordinator leaves, another member automatically assumes the role.
  6. Fault Tolerance: The system ensures uninterrupted communication among remaining members even if some members leave.
